Card Overview
The Ten of Pentacles is a Minor Arcana tarot card that primarily represents themes of family, legacy, stability, and long-term success. Visually, it often depicts multiple generations of a family together, symbolizing enduring security and the fruits of collective effort. Emotionally, this card conveys a sense of fulfillment, abundance, and connection within familial structures. In readings, the Ten of Pentacles highlights the importance of traditions, inheritance, and shared values, making it a significant card when exploring family-related questions or life goals tied to generational continuity.
Upright Meaning
When the Ten of Pentacles appears upright, it signifies strong family bonds, financial stability, and the successful passing down of values or wealth. It represents a secure home environment where relationships are nurtured and supported. This card encourages the appreciation of heritage and the benefits of long-term planning. In personal contexts, it may indicate the culmination of efforts that create a lasting foundation for future generations, emphasizing prosperity, harmony, and the sharing of resources within a family unit.
Reversed Meaning
In its reversed position, the Ten of Pentacles can suggest disruptions in family harmony, financial instability, or conflicts around inheritance and legacy. It may point to misunderstandings, unresolved issues, or a lack of support within the family structure. This reversal could indicate delays in achieving long-term security or challenges in maintaining traditions. It encourages reflection on where imbalances or communication breakdowns exist and the need to address these problems to restore stability.

Symbolism
The Ten of Pentacles typically features ten pentacle coins arranged in a pattern, often surrounding figures representing multiple generations of a family. Common symbols include a family home or castle, elderly figures symbolizing wisdom and legacy, and younger family members indicating continuity. The imagery often incorporates dogs or other protective animals, representing loyalty and guardianship. The color palette usually contains warm earth tones to emphasize stability, growth, and grounding. The number ten signifies completion and fulfillment within the suit of Pentacles, which is associated with material and earthly matters.
Card Combinations
When combined with cards like The Empress or The Hierophant, the Ten of Pentacles’ family and tradition themes are reinforced, highlighting fertility, heritage, and structured values. Paired with cards such as The Tower, it may indicate disruption or transformation within the family or financial domain. When appearing alongside court cards like the King or Queen of Pentacles, it can emphasize leadership and stewardship within family or business settings. Combining the Ten of Pentacles with Cups cards may deepen emotional bonds within the family context, while pairing with Swords could suggest challenges in communication or conflict resolution among relatives.
